This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] TMS320F28377S:在同一 PCB 上的两个 DSP 之间选择通信接口。

Guru**** 2397685 points


请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/microcontrollers/c2000-microcontrollers-group/c2000/f/c2000-microcontrollers-forum/1250131/tms320f28377s-selecting-communication-interface-between-two-dsps-on-same-pcb

器件型号:TMS320F28377S

在我们的应用中、我们计划使用两个 DSP:一个用于电源转换控制、另一个用于实施安全功能(泄漏电流检测、电弧检测等)。 在这两个 DSP 之间选择最佳通信通道时、我们需要您的建议。 我们正在考虑以下选项:

SPI

I2C

LIN

4个 McBSP

5- CAN

6 μ PP

欢迎任何更好的替代方案提出建议。

最重要的标准是控制 DSP 上最少的软件开销、其次是可靠和高速的通信。 我们预计有效载荷小于100个字、常规通信间隔为50ms。 如果需要更多详细信息、敬请告知。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    是一个不错的选择、然后是 I2C。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    尊敬的 Shamim Choudhary:很抱歉、我没有提到这两款 DSP 都在大约5英寸距离的单个 PCB 中。 据我所知、CAN 对于 IC 间通信不是很常见、并且有其自己的协议开销。 我不确定它是否支持 DMA 传输。 我根据自己对选项的理解对协议进行了编号:1是最好的、然后是2。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    许多高压电源应用和汽车电源应用都使用 CAN、适用于恶劣环境。 采用适合您的应用的 C2000 MCU、您应该能够在自己的情况下使用 CAN。 不过、它位于同一 PCB 上、您可以使用 I2C 或 SCI。 我们还为某些 MCU 提供了另一个通信外设。 它是 FSI (快速串行接口)、速度非常快  

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    非常感谢您的指导。  我想我们可以关闭这个 TT。